Pages

Friday, 30 November 2012

The Last Bomb (1945)

Academy Award-nominated documentary, which shows the 21st Bombing Command and its role in the B-29 bombing of Japan and the Pacific Theater of Operations (PTO).



H/T Shelly

No comments: